I have two beta fish (male and female) in tanks next to each other. When the tanks are pushed close to each other both fish start flaring their gills and trying to get closer to each other.

the only thing i know is that when a female Betta wants to mate they have vertical stripes on their body's, but, the thing is that my female Betta has a very dark colored body so i cant see it, how else can i find out if my female wants to mate?
 
keep her in with the male for a few days or so (as long as they arn't killing each other) so when she's ready she will be in there for him to mate with. make sure his nest is built already though before you put her in. keep in mind that the male with be aggressive but will not hurt her because she's a female. if she is getting injured remove her immediately and try again another time with a different female if you could. sometimes certain fish dont click together!
